Understanding Certificate Attestation for Documents in Dubai

Certificate attestation is a necessary process for authenticating documents meant for use in Dubai. It confirms the genuineness of your papers by certifying their origin and correctness.

Different government institutions in Dubai manage the attestation process. This typically involves stages like verification by the issuing authority, diplomatic mission of your place of issuance, and finally the UAE agency.

Grasping these procedures is important to ensure a efficient attestation process.

Attestation Meaning

Moving to a new country is an exciting adventure! Yet navigating unfamiliar legal systems can be challenging. One term you may encounter in Dubai is "attestation". It essentially means verifying the authenticity of a document. Think of it like an official stamp that says, "Yes, this paper is real!"

Attestation is crucial for many everyday tasks in Dubai, from opening a bank account to getting your copyright. Here's why it matters:

  • Guarantees the legality of documents.
  • Safeguards both you and entities from fraud.
  • Facilitates your adaptation process.

Understanding attestation will help make your life in Dubai less stressful.
